首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

从文件中读取TQDM输出

是指从一个文件中读取TQDM(tqdm是一个Python的进度条库)的输出信息。TQDM提供了一种可视化进度条的方式,用于显示代码执行的进度。

在读取TQDM输出之前,我们需要先了解TQDM的基本概念和用法。TQDM可以在循环中使用,用于追踪代码的执行进度。它可以显示当前的进度百分比、已经执行的时间、预计剩余时间等信息,使得代码的执行过程更加直观和可控。

读取TQDM输出的方法可以通过重定向标准输出来实现。在Python中,可以使用sys模块来实现标准输出的重定向。具体步骤如下:

  1. 导入sys模块:import sys
  2. 创建一个文件对象,用于保存TQDM输出的内容:output_file = open('output.txt', 'w')
  3. 将标准输出重定向到文件对象:sys.stdout = output_file
  4. 执行包含TQDM的代码,此时TQDM的输出将会被写入到文件中。
  5. 恢复标准输出:sys.stdout = sys.__stdout__
  6. 关闭文件对象:output_file.close()

通过以上步骤,我们可以将TQDM的输出信息保存到文件中。接下来,我们可以通过读取该文件来获取TQDM的输出内容。

读取文件中的TQDM输出可以使用Python的文件操作方法。具体步骤如下:

  1. 打开文件:output_file = open('output.txt', 'r')
  2. 读取文件内容:output_content = output_file.read()
  3. 关闭文件:output_file.close()

现在,output_content变量中存储了从文件中读取到的TQDM输出内容。我们可以对其进行进一步处理,例如提取关键信息、分析执行进度等。

需要注意的是,以上方法仅适用于在Python代码中使用TQDM库时的情况。如果TQDM是在命令行中执行的外部程序,并且将输出重定向到文件中,那么读取文件中的TQDM输出将会有所不同。

推荐的腾讯云相关产品和产品介绍链接地址:

  • 腾讯云对象存储(COS):提供高可靠、低成本的云端存储服务,适用于存储和处理任意类型的文件数据。产品介绍链接:https://cloud.tencent.com/product/cos
  • 腾讯云云服务器(CVM):提供弹性的云服务器实例,可根据业务需求灵活调整配置和规模。产品介绍链接:https://cloud.tencent.com/product/cvm
  • 腾讯云数据库(TencentDB):提供多种数据库产品,包括关系型数据库、NoSQL数据库和数据仓库等,满足不同场景的数据存储和处理需求。产品介绍链接:https://cloud.tencent.com/product/cdb
  • 腾讯云人工智能(AI):提供丰富的人工智能服务,包括图像识别、语音识别、自然语言处理等,帮助开发者构建智能化的应用。产品介绍链接:https://cloud.tencent.com/product/ai
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

5分51秒

11.Webpack5从入门到原理-基础-修改输出文件目录

30分51秒

167_尚硅谷_实时电商项目_从Kafka中读取dws层数据

11分37秒

123_尚硅谷_实时电商项目_从Kafka中读取订单明细数据

9分25秒

10 - 尚硅谷 - 电信客服 - 数据生产 - 将数据输出到日志文件中.avi

13分44秒

30-尚硅谷-JDBC核心技术-从数据表中读取Blob类型数据

13分44秒

30-尚硅谷-JDBC核心技术-从数据表中读取Blob类型数据

16分18秒

020.尚硅谷_Flink-流处理API_Source(一)_从集合和文件读取数据

4分22秒

025_尚硅谷大数据技术_Flink理论_流处理API_Source(二)从文件读取数据

19分13秒

070.尚硅谷_Flink-Table API和Flink SQL_表的概念和从文件读取数据

21分50秒

083_尚硅谷大数据技术_Flink理论_Table API和Flink SQL(四)_创建表_从文件读取数据

8分37秒

JDBC教程-10-从属性资源文件中读取连接数据库信息【动力节点】

5分3秒

05-Promise实践练习-fs读取文件

领券